Output fdad84d9dc617723b69c83a8b54dc4fc1bc863543b224cef8378fe08601362b4:4

value
438126306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9e39688e6850f5227f0a5c9b295fbb6649bbf6f OP_EQUAL
address
3P1i1LJHQPPWZmtQChA32Nse8MUXgMqzgs
transaction
fdad84d9dc617723b69c83a8b54dc4fc1bc863543b224cef8378fe08601362b4
spent
true